Modern crushing plants integrate advanced equipment like cone crushers, vertical shaft impactors (VSI), and screening systems to produce premium-grade sand and aggregates. The CBT series gyratory crusher with hydraulic adjustment delivers 800-1,500TPH capacity for primary crushing, while multi-cylinder hydraulic cone crushers achieve 20% higher efficiency than conventional models.

The three-stage crushing system with closed-circuit design ensures 95% of output meets ISO 9001 standards. Computerized PLC controls maintain optimal crusher cavity pressure (typically 150-200 bar) and real-time particle size monitoring through laser analyzers.
Q: How to reduce needle-shaped aggregates?
A: Optimize VSI rotor speed (55-65m/s recommended) and install rock-on-rock crushing chambers.

Q: Dust control methods?
A: Combine dry fog systems (water consumption <0.5m³/h) with baghouse filters (99.9% efficiency).
